*Key features* that typically distinguish high-quality 3D models like *Kitchenware 107* include:

* High-Resolution Textures: *Detailed textures* are crucial for achieving photorealism. These textures simulate the appearance of materials like *stainless steel*, *wood*, *plastic*, and *ceramic*, adding depth and realism to the model. The resolution of these textures significantly impacts the overall visual fidelity of the rendered image.

* Accurate Geometry: The *geometric accuracy* of the model is paramount. It ensures that the model accurately represents the shapes and forms of real-world kitchenware, avoiding any visual distortions or inconsistencies. This is particularly important for applications where accurate representation is crucial, such as product design and architectural visualization.

* Rigged and Animated (Potentially): While not always a standard feature, some *3D models* may include *rigging and animation capabilities*. This allows for dynamic interaction with the model, enabling animation of opening drawers, lifting lids, or other actions related to the kitchenware. This adds an extra layer of realism and interactivity to projects.

* Layered Structure: A well-organized *layered structure* within the *3ds Max file* simplifies the modification and manipulation of individual components. This allows users to easily isolate, adjust, or replace specific elements of the model without affecting other parts. This is particularly important for customisation.

* Material ID’s & UV Mapping: Proper *UV mapping* and *Material IDs* streamline the texturing and rendering process. *UV mapping* ensures efficient texture application, while *Material IDs* allow for easy selection and modification of materials during rendering. These features greatly reduce rendering times and improve workflow efficiency.

Part 3: Working with the 3ds Max File

The *Kitchenware 107 3D model* is delivered as a *3ds Max file*. This file format is native to *Autodesk 3ds Max*, a powerful 3D modeling and animation software. The specific capabilities and features of the model within the *3ds Max file* will depend on the creator’s approach, but typically include the elements outlined earlier. Understanding how to work with the file effectively is crucial for leveraging the model's potential.

To utilize the model effectively, users will need *Autodesk 3ds Max* software installed. Once the file is opened, users can access and modify various aspects of the *3D model*, including:

* Materials: Users can change the *materials* assigned to individual objects. This is useful for creating variations in the appearance of the *kitchenware*. For example, one might change a stainless steel pot to a copper one simply by swapping out the material assignment.

* Textures: Users can replace the existing *textures* with custom ones. This enables greater flexibility in the model's appearance, particularly in matching a specific brand or aesthetic.

* Geometry: In some cases, users might have the ability to modify the *geometry* of the individual objects. This advanced manipulation could involve tweaking dimensions, adding details, or even creating new components.

* Lighting and Rendering: The *3ds Max file* will allow for integrating the model into a scene with custom *lighting* and *rendering* settings. This crucial step ensures the model is appropriately integrated into the final visual output.

* Animation (If Applicable): If the *3D model* includes rigging and animation, users can manipulate the animation parameters to create dynamic movements.
